carpenter-changing-lock-in-heavy-metal-door-2021-12-14-18-48-09-utc.jpgHow to Find Double Glazed Units Near Me

Double glazing can improve the energy efficiency of your home. It's also a great option to improve the value of your home.

Double-glazed windows are constructed of two panes, and the space between them is filled with air or argon to increase their thermal efficiency.

The most frequent issue encountered by double-glazed units is that they can mist. This is caused by condensation that builds up in the space between the glass panes. It is possible to solve this issue without having replace the entire window frame. Re-sealing is a process that can help restore windows that have been misting.

This involves drilling small holes into the double glazed unit in order to let moisture and air escape. The unit is cleaned using solvent that gets rid of any residue and restores seal to its original condition. It's simple to perform and costs less than replacing the entire window.

Another problem is a broken window handle or lock. You might be able to solve the issue by lubricating your hinges or mechanism. This is often able to resolve the issue and prevent it from repeating itself in the future. If, however, you have an older window that is difficult to open, it may be more economical to replace the handle.
